Transaction 3d509a94b5053fcea6fa7003a63868d4576581ccaf5f1c6d744d4e26c64274ed
1 Input
1 Output
-
3d509a94b5053fcea6fa7003a63868d4576581ccaf5f1c6d744d4e26c64274ed:0
- value
- 4311090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f95906110706051e667edf1f2ca559fc81a249fd OP_EQUAL
- address
- 3QRSpnTAZFnHZ5xkNveCCBYCGAmXebuVpJ